The Canyon Lodge is an 85-room rustic hotel designed to accommodate the needs of the Canyon Woods Resort Club. Its underground connection to the existing adjacent Clubhouse provides the needed business, health and recreational facilities/support for its guests. The Lodge is planned so that all rooms overlook the historic Taal Volcano and the mysterious Taal Lake. The rustic architecture is befitting the lush tree vegetation of the site.

<< previous: Canyon Woods Campsite | next: Marriott Residence Inn >>